Mission

To promote the recording and preservation of alaska's history, contribute to educational and social need of residents of alaska, support the identification of historic artifacts, literature, records, photographs, and other images, sites and tradition, erect approptiate plaques, statues, or other memorials explaining the significance of these structures and sites, award scholarships and support.
